Hi all,

could anyone help me with my red light issue? I have 4 Deco S7, 3 are connected by Ethernet & 1 Wi-Fi 
my main deco has a constant red light and the other 3 flash red.

I have change from modem mode to access points,

I have put the main deco in the DMZ

i have then turned off the firewall entirely ( is back in now)

Yet nothing seems to stop this red light from appearing 

 

rebooting the network is the only way to stop the red light, but that is only for a brief time.

 

deco app suggests everything is ok

diagnostic is all clear 

And my internet connection is perfect. 


the light must indicate something wrong but I have no idea what.

Do you mean, when Deco S7 turned red, clients that connected to S7 were still able to get internet service and Deco APP also reported "Everything looks good"right?

May I know the model number of your main ISP router? Except for the firewall, have you ever set up any DNS filtering on the main ISP router? or any extra Home Security/Parental Control systems, like Norton Family/Circle Home Plus?

 

Deco would check its internet connection status by sending several DNS requests to third-party servers.  Take google.com for example, if the domain name has returned correctly with a valid IP address. The online detection passes and the LED is white, otherwise red.

Hi again

just an update of a possible fix

 

I have copied the DNS address from my main ISP router and entered it in the deco app IPv4 primary and secondary DNS

 

the light has gone out for now and hopefully for good. If this has fixed my problem, thank you for pointing me in the right direction with the DNS.

 

hopefully this may help others also
